Gardena, located in the South Bay region of Los Angeles County, offers easy access to major freeways and transportation routes. Apartments for rent in Gardena place residents in a community rich with cultural experiences, where local restaurants and shops reflect the area's diverse heritage. With an average rent of $1,481 for a one-bedroom apartment, Gardena provides more affordable housing options compared to surrounding areas while maintaining convenient access to Los Angeles employment centers and attractions.
Within its 5.9 square miles, Gardena features notable attractions like the Gardena Willows Wetland Preserve, where residents can explore natural marshlands. The city's dining scene includes an array of restaurants featuring various cuisines. For commuters, Gardena's location provides access to both downtown Los Angeles and coastal communities, supplemented by the city-operated GTrans bus service. The housing market has shown stability with moderate rent increases averaging 1.5% annually for one-bedroom apartments.
